Job Description

At Sun River Health, we take pride in offering a comprehensive range of services, including primary care, dental care, women's health, pediatrics, behavioral health, and more. Our mission is to ensure accessible healthcare for all individuals, regardless of their background, immigration status, or ability to pay. With over 40 locations across New York City, Hudson Valley, and Long Island, we are the largest Federally Qualified Health center (FQHC) network in New York, dedicated to serving underserved and vulnerable communities.

We are currently seeking a passionate and skilled per diem OB/GYN only to join our team in Brentwood, NY. As part of our collaborative care team, you will help transform women’s health outcomes in a high-need community while enjoying competitive compensation, generous benefits, and professional growth opportunities.

Our dedicated women’s health team supports women through every stage of life. We take a patient-centered approach by getting to know their unique health needs, understanding their medical history, tracking medications, and working collaboratively to develop personalized care plans that promote long-term wellness.

Position Highlights:

  • Delivers comprehensive OB/GYN care, including prenatal, intrapartum, postpartum, and gynecologic services
  • Performs outpatient clinical sessions and surgical procedures
  • Participates in on-call coverage and hospital rounds
  • Supervises and collaborates with advanced practice providers
  • Coordinates patient referrals and follow-up care
  • Contributes to quality improvement initiatives and chart reviews
  • Maintains accurate documentation and compliance with clinical protocols

About Sun River Health

In the early 1970s, four African American women in Peekskill, New York came together to address the lack of affordable, quality health care in their community. With money from a small federal grant, the first Sun River Health site was opened in 1975.

That first health center has since grown to become an FQHC (federally qualified health center) system with over 40 locations, serving more than 250,000 patients throughout the Hudson Valley, New York City, and Long Island. Our exceptional primary care practitioners, specialists, and support staff have made us a destination for affordable, high-quality care.

In December 2018, Brightpoint Health, an FQHC network offering integrated medical, behavioral, and social support services in New York City, merged with Hudson River Health Care. Together with our subsidiary organizations, we became Sun River Health in December 2020.
